What are Actinic Keratoses?
Actinic keratoses are rough, scaly patches that typically appear on sun-exposed skin. They are considered precancerous, meaning they have the potential to develop into squamous cell carcinoma (SCC), a type of skin cancer. While not all AKs will transform into SCC, it's vital to monitor and treat them to minimize this risk. The lesions are a direct result of cumulative sun damage over time, highlighting the critical importance of sun protection. The term "actinic" refers to the action of light (specifically ultraviolet radiation from the sun) and "keratosis" refers to a thickening of the skin.
Causes and Risk Factors of Actinic Keratoses
The primary cause of AKs is cumulative exposure to ultraviolet (UV) radiation from the sun. This includes both UVA and UVB rays, both of which damage DNA in skin cells. The longer and more intense the sun exposure, the greater the risk of developing AKs.
- Fair Skin: Individuals with lighter skin tones, particularly those with freckles and light hair, are at a significantly higher risk. Their skin contains less melanin, the pigment that protects against UV damage.
- Age: The risk of developing AKs increases with age, as cumulative sun damage accumulates over a lifetime. People over 50 are at a much higher risk.
- Weakened Immune System: Individuals with compromised immune systems, whether due to illness or medication, are more vulnerable to developing AKs and their progression to SCC.
- History of Sunburns: Severe sunburns, especially during childhood, significantly increase the risk of developing AKs and other skin cancers later in life.
- Outdoor Occupations: People who work outdoors for prolonged periods, such as farmers, construction workers, and lifeguards, are at increased risk.
- Family History: A family history of skin cancer, including AKs and SCC, increases an individual's risk.
- Excessive Tanning Bed Use: Using tanning beds exposes the skin to high levels of UV radiation, significantly increasing the risk of AKs and other skin cancers.
Symptoms and Appearance of Actinic Keratoses
AKs can present in various ways, making diagnosis challenging. They are often subtle and can be mistaken for other skin conditions. Common characteristics include:
- Rough, Scaly Patches: AKs typically appear as rough, scaly, and slightly raised patches on the skin.
- Color Variation: The color can vary from pink or red to brown or flesh-toned. Some may be darker or even black.
- Location: They usually appear on sun-exposed areas like the face, ears, scalp, neck, hands, forearms, and back.
- Texture: The texture is often described as sandpaper-like or rough to the touch.
- Itching or Bleeding: Some AKs may be itchy or bleed easily. This is a significant warning sign and should warrant immediate medical attention.
- Pain: While usually painless, some lesions can cause discomfort or pain.
Diagnosing Actinic Keratoses
Diagnosis of AKs is typically made through a physical examination by a dermatologist or healthcare professional. They will carefully examine the skin lesion, considering its appearance, location, and the patient's history of sun exposure. To confirm the diagnosis and rule out other conditions, additional diagnostic methods may be used:
- Dermoscopy: This technique uses a special magnifying device to examine the lesion's structure and characteristics in detail.
- Biopsy: A small tissue sample is taken from the lesion and examined under a microscope. This is the most definitive way to diagnose AKs and confirm they are not cancerous. A biopsy is especially crucial if the lesion shows unusual characteristics or has signs of growth or change.
Treatment Options for Actinic Keratoses
Treatment for AKs aims to eliminate the lesions and prevent their progression to SCC. Several methods are available, each with its own advantages and disadvantages:
-
Topical Medications: Creams, gels, or lotions containing ingredients like fluorouracil (5-FU), imiquimod, diclofenac, or ingenol mebutate are often used to treat AKs. These medications work by destroying the abnormal skin cells. Treatment typically involves applying the medication to the affected area for several weeks. Side effects can include redness, inflammation, and skin irritation.
-
Cryotherapy: This involves freezing the AKs with liquid nitrogen. The freezing destroys the abnormal cells. It's often used for small, individual lesions and can cause temporary blistering and discoloration.
-
Photodynamic Therapy (PDT): PDT involves applying a photosensitizing drug to the skin, followed by exposure to a specific type of light. The drug makes the abnormal cells more sensitive to light, causing their destruction. PDT is effective but can cause temporary skin redness and swelling.

-
Surgical Excision: Surgical removal is an option for larger or more concerning lesions. The AK is surgically cut away, and the area is closed with stitches. This is a more invasive procedure and may leave a scar.
-
Curettage and Electrodessication: This involves scraping away the AK with a curette, followed by destroying the remaining cells with an electric needle. This method is often used for smaller lesions.
Preventing Actinic Keratoses: Sun Protection is Key
Preventing AKs is crucial, as it's far easier to prevent them than to treat them. The most effective way to reduce the risk is through consistent and comprehensive sun protection:
-
Sunscreen: Regularly apply a broad-spectrum sunscreen with an SPF of 30 or higher to all exposed skin, even on cloudy days. Reapply every two hours, or more frequently if swimming or sweating.
-
Protective Clothing: Wear protective clothing, such as long-sleeved shirts, long pants, and wide-brimmed hats, to minimize sun exposure. Worth keeping that in mind.
-
Seek Shade: Limit sun exposure during peak hours (10 a.m. to 4 p.m.) when the sun's rays are strongest. Seek shade whenever possible.
-
Sunglasses: Wear sunglasses that block 99-100% of UVA and UVB rays to protect the delicate skin around the eyes.
-
Regular Skin Exams: Perform regular self-skin exams to check for any changes in your skin, including new moles, spots, or lesions. Consult a dermatologist for professional skin exams, especially if you have a family history of skin cancer.
Actinic Keratoses and Cosmetology: The Esthetician's Role
Estheticians play a vital role in educating clients about sun protection and early detection of skin cancer. While estheticians cannot diagnose or treat AKs, they can:
- Educate Clients: Provide clients with information about sun protection, the importance of regular self-skin exams, and the signs and symptoms of AKs.
- Referrals: Refer clients with suspicious lesions to a dermatologist or healthcare professional for diagnosis and treatment.
- Promote Sun Safety: Encourage clients to use sunscreen and protective clothing, especially during sun exposure.
- Observe Skin: During treatments, carefully observe the client's skin for any unusual changes or lesions. Document findings and relay concerns to the client and recommend a consultation with a dermatologist.
Frequently Asked Questions (FAQs)
Q: Are actinic keratoses contagious?
A: No, actinic keratoses are not contagious and cannot be spread from one person to another.
Q: Can actinic keratoses go away on their own?
A: While some AKs may regress spontaneously, many do not. It's crucial to have them examined and treated to minimize the risk of progression to SCC.
Q: How long does it take to treat actinic keratoses?
A: Treatment duration varies depending on the chosen method and the severity of the lesions. Topical treatments may take several weeks, while other procedures may be completed in a single session.
Q: Will I have scars after treatment?
A: The possibility of scarring depends on the treatment method used and the size and location of the lesions. Some treatments, like cryotherapy, may cause temporary discoloration, while others, like surgical excision, may result in permanent scars.
Q: How can I tell the difference between an AK and a regular mole?
A: AKs are typically rough, scaly, and may be itchy or bleed easily. Moles are usually smoother and pigmented. If you are unsure, consult a dermatologist for proper diagnosis.
